Output 79af280204d0bd54d81fc2a761ac041469f5b74a79f8dafeaae3010189dbd157:1

value
245926886
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49089aab62fee21e838f267ee9a5050c2f2efb2c OP_EQUAL
address
38MBZNmWt3twymotQt4wL2jgo94MAZU3Ad
transaction
79af280204d0bd54d81fc2a761ac041469f5b74a79f8dafeaae3010189dbd157
confirmations
447886
spent
true